Enforces disciplined skill discovery and invocation to ensure specialized best practices are applied before any task execution.
The Superpowers Orchestrator is a foundational governance skill designed to eliminate the tendency to bypass specialized workflows in Claude Code. It mandates that Claude checks for and invokes relevant domain-specific skills before providing any response, including clarifying questions. By establishing a rigid priority system—placing process-oriented skills like brainstorming and debugging before implementation—it ensures that every interaction follows established patterns, reduces technical debt, and maintains architectural integrity across the codebase.
Key Features
01Rationalization prevention logic (Red Flags)
02Mandatory skill discovery enforcement
030 GitHub stars
04Flowchart-driven decision making
05Pre-response tool invocation requirement
06Hierarchical skill priority sequencing
Use Cases
01Ensuring architectural patterns are loaded before UI or API implementation
02Enforcing strict Test-Driven Development (TDD) or debugging workflows
03Standardizing AI agent behavior across complex multi-step development tasks